排序
redis有效期在哪设置
本文对redis的过期处理机制做个简单的概述,让大家有个基本的认识。 Redis中有个设置时间过期的功能,即对存储在redis数据库中的值可以设置一个过期时间。作为一个缓存数据库,这是非常实用的。...
为什么要做Redis分区?有哪些实现方案?
本篇文章带大家了解一下redis分区,介绍一下为什么要做redis分区,redis分区的实现方案,以及redis分区的缺点,希望对大家有所帮助! Redis是单线程的,如何提高多核CPU的利用率? 可以在同一个...
浅析Redis中的哨兵模式原理
本篇文章带大家深入理解下redis哨兵模式原理,聊聊sentinel能干什么,启动sentinel方法和sentinel工作流程,希望对大家有所帮助! 上文介绍了Redis主从复制的原理,它解决了Redis数据备份的问题...
Think-Swoole之WebSocket客户端消息解析与使用SocketIO处理用户UID与fd关联
WebSocket 客户端消息的解析 前面我们演示了当客户端连接服务端,会触发连接事件,事件中我们要求返回当前客户端的 fd。当客户端发送消息给服务端,服务端会根据我们的规则将消息发送给指定 fd ...
docker官方镜像有哪些
docker官方镜像有:1、nginx,一个高性能的HTTP和反向代理服务;2、alpine,一个面向安全应用的轻量级Linux发行版;3、busybox,一个集成了三百多个常用Linux命令和工具的软件;4、ubuntu;5、P...
redis数据库免费么?
redis是完全开源免费的,是一个开源的使用ansic语言编写、遵守bsd协议、支持网络、可基于内存亦可持久化的日志型、key-value数据库,并提供多种语言的api。 REmote DIctionary Server(Redis) 是...
Redis生存时间设置
Redis对键提供生存时间,在不指定生存时间时,生存时间是永久。时间到期后Redis会自动删除这个键。可以用EXPIRE命令,时间单位时秒,如果一个键是被设为有限的生存时间,那么在SET key进行重新...
详解CentOS GitLab 安装配置教程
centos gitlab 安装配置教程 GitLab 是一款开源的 Git 仓库管理系统,支持多人协作开发,代码仓库的管理和版本控制。GitLab 自带多种功能,比如代码托管,CI/CD、问题追踪等等。本教程将介绍如...
Linux平台Swagger性能如何优化
提升Linux平台Swagger性能,需要多方面策略协同。本文将介绍几种常见的优化方法: 一、硬件资源升级 内存扩容: 更大的内存直接提升Swagger响应速度。 CPU升级: 更强大的CPU能更快处理请求。 S...
Django 项目运行时报错“django.core.exceptions.ImproperlyConfigured: ‘django.db.backends.mysql’ isn’t an available database backend”,如何解决?
运行 django 项目时“django.c++ore.exceptions.improperlyconfigured”错误 项目在运行时出现了如下错误:django.core.exceptions.improperlyconfigured: 'django.db.backends.mysql' isn't an...
redis过期时间设置多久合适
过期时间设置 设置过期时间指的是在key上设置一个时间,使得key在这个时间之内存活,过了这个时间,则删除该key及其对应的值;redis中一般设置过期时间,而非使用del命令消除元素; 一旦设置...
告别低效:使用 Enqueue/Messenger Adapter 提升消息队列处理效率
我们的 symfony 应用原本使用的是一个自定义的消息队列系统,性能表现却差强人意。随着用户数量的增长,消息积压问题日益严重,导致系统响应速度缓慢,用户体验极差。我们尝试了多种优化方案,...